**About this work area**
As Safety & Security Co-worker your responsibilities will include, but are not limited to:

- Be the first point of contact, managing visitors, contractors, vehicles and co-worker access to and from the Distribution Centre.
- Provide administrative support for safety and security tasks, including audits, incident reporting, database management, and filing.
- Monitoring and reviewing CCTV, conducting investigations, responding quickly and efficiently to alarms, and initiating emergency response procedures where required.
- Assist in ensuring the Distribution Centre is compliant with all IKEA and local rules, guidelines, and legislative requirements, in order to protect our assets and the IKEA brand.
- Assist with the response and management of emergency situations and safety incidents.
- Foster a culture of risk awareness and maintain high standards of safety and security across the store.
- Collaborate with internal stakeholders to ensure that health, safety, and security standards are met across all departments.

As a Safety & Security Co-worker you are or have:

- Current valid NSW Security licence Class 1ACE and First Aid & CPR certifications, or the willingness and ability to obtain them.
- A passion for creating a safe and secure working environment and a commitment to leading by example.
- Strong verbal communication skills, with the ability to stay calm and deliver clear instructions during emergencies.
- Proven ability to manage multiple tasks and handle ad hoc requests while maintaining daily responsibilities.
- Experience with regular use of computers, IT systems, completing administrative and reporting tasks while adhering to deadlines.
- Ability to work independently and collaborate effectively within a team.
- A proactive, problem-solving mindset with a focus on continuous improvement.
